My BATTERY SWITCHES in my RV TRAILER setup is all in the POSITIVE SIDE of the 12VDC runs. This was the easiest way out for my BATTERY selection and disconnect plans. This idea is great for multiple battery banks allowing you to use none, one, or all of the them for your RV Trailer battery supply.

However if this was the TRUCK START BATTERY/ALTERNATOR circuit which you may be describing then I will go with MEX and only switch out the NEGATIVE terminal.
I know in my FORD TRUCK alternator setup the few time I had to disconnect the start battery battery from the alternator I always end-up resetting all of the truck computers and have to go thru a new system learning time for all computer controlled things to get back to normal. My truck seemed to never re-learn the idle speed when stopping at a stop sign and my truck would die every time. Then I have to go to the Ford place and put it on their machine to set the values and that of course would be a minimum $90 charge. I am very hesitant of removing my truck start battery terminals at all for this reason...
The RV TRAILER side batteries is a totally different story for me...
